ビットコインシステムのコンセンサスルールについて

ビットコインシステムのコンセンサスルールについて

利益相反: 私は人民元に加えてビットコインのみを保有しており、ビットコインのポジションを大きくしており、保有量を増やし続けています。私はアルトコインを 2 トークンも 8 トークンも持っていませんし、今後も持つつもりはありません。

(Jiang Zhuoer 氏は記事の中で利益相反について書くのが好きで、これは彼がビットコインの熱狂的なファンであることを示しているようです。それでは、私もライトコインを所有していないという意見を述べたいと思います。ハハ!)


1. はじめに

ビットコインは分散型システムである[1] 。ビットコイン システムの分散化の性質は、システム内に絶対的な権限が存在しないことを意味します。そのため、ビットコインシステムのアップグレードは特に困難です。

もちろん、システムのアップグレードが簡単であることが常に良いとは限りません。たとえば、多くのアルトコインは、データの改ざんやルールの変更のために、ハードフォークアップグレードを頻繁に実行します。創設者が声を上げている限り、1日に2回フォークしても大した問題ではありません。逆に、ビットコインではソフトフォークもハードフォークも起こることは非常に困難です。

ビットコインの進歩は非常に遅く、多くの人がこれを悪いことだと誤解しています。ビットコインのアップグレードが遅すぎて他のアルトコインに追い抜かれるのではないかと懸念されているが、ビットコインは依然としてリーダーとしての地位をしっかりと維持している。ビットコインのアップグレードが困難になればなるほど、分散化が進むと考える人もいます。仮想通貨の分野では、分散化の度合いほど価値のあるものはないので、ビットコインは当然仮想通貨のリストで優位に立っています。

しかし、ビットコインシステムは本当にアップグレードする必要がないのでしょうか?もちろん。ビットコインにはまだ改善の余地が多く残っており、システム内の誰もがビットコインが今後も改善し続けることを期待しています。それで、最も重要な質問は、ビットコイン システムのアップグレード ルールは何であるかということです。誰が決めるのですか?どうやって決めるの?どうやって実行するの?サトシ・ナカモトのホワイトペーパーではこの問題については議論されていません。

個人的には、多くの人々(ベテランのビットコインプレイヤーも含む)はまだこの問題を理解していないと思います。この記事では、ビットコインのシステムアップグレードルールについての私の個人的な理解について詳しく説明します。

2. ビットコインシステムをアップグレードする方法

ビットコインのシステムアップグレードルールは、ソフトフォークとハードフォークを実装できるかどうか、またどのように実装するかを決定します。これらはビットコイン システムの最も明確なルールです。しかし、この問題はほとんど議論されていません。最近、MAbtcはビットコインのコンセンサスシステムを調査し、ハードフォークアップグレードの危険性を強調しました[2] 。このような考え方により、多くの人がハードフォークを恐れ、ビットコインがハードフォークすることは決してないと信じています。チャン・チャ氏はまた、イーサリアムのハードフォークとブロックチェーンデータの改ざんを批判する記事を書いた[3]

ビットコインのコンセンサスルールを完全に無視し、2つのチェーンが作成されない限りハードフォークは実行できると考える人もいます。例えば、Jiang Zhuoerは別のチェーンを殺す方法について議論した2つの記事を発表しました[4] [5] 。簡単に言えば、蒋卓児は他者と合意に達するつもりはなかった。彼の心の中にはコンセンサスという概念さえありませんでした。彼はただ、反対派全員をどうやって排除するかということだけを考えていた。

個人的には、この両方の考えは極端だと思います。ビットコイン システムのアップグレードはコンセンサスを通じて完了する必要があり、コンセンサスを通じて確実に完了することができます。ソフトフォークであろうとハードフォークであろうと、完全なコンセンサスが得られれば問題はありません。私はハードフォークに反対ではありませんが、現段階ではハードフォークの拡張には反対です。これは、ハードフォークの拡張に関して完全な合意が得られていないためです。この問題については後で議論されます。イーサリアムの最初のフォークが失敗した主な理由は、完全な合意が得られなかったことです。しかし、最近の 2 番目のフォークはバグを修正するためのものであったため、元のチェーン ETC も修正する必要があり、このフォークは完全なコンセンサスでした。

3. 95%が完全な合意を意味する理由

完全な合意とは何ですか?システム内の全員が何かに同意する場合、それを完全な合意と呼びます。完全な合意は、少数派の意見を無視して多数決を強制する投票とは異なります。しかし、分散型ビットコインシステムでは投票は機能しません。少数派の意見を無視すると、必然的に二重の連鎖が生まれます。イーサリアムは教訓です。もしビットコインが多数決戦略を採用していたら、今日のような発展はできなかっただろう。

そこで疑問になるのが、分散型システムでは誰もが異なる価値観、経験、富を持っているのに、どうすれば完全な合意に達することができるのか、ということです。確かにその通りです。人口が正規分布に従う場合、いかなる問題に対しても 100% の合意は決して得られません。完全なコンセンサスを 100% のコンセンサスと定義すると、理論上はビットコイン システムをアップグレードすることはできません。したがって、この定義は機能的ではなく、次善の選択肢に落ち着いて最も近い解決策を探すことしかできません。

統計学では、確率が 5% 未満のイベントを低確率イベントと呼びます。つまり、コンセンサスが 95% に達する限り、システムがコンセンサスに達していない確率は 5% であり、これは低確率のイベントであると想定できます。したがって、ビットコイン システムでは、およそ 95% が完全なコンセンサスを表すと想定されます。さらに、測定誤差を表すために、通常は 95% の信頼度レベルも使用します。

この数値は、1992 年のコンセンサスの 90% に変更することも、クラシックの 75% に変更することも、BU の設定なしに変更することもできません。この数字は、2 つのチェーンが分岐しているかどうかとは関係ありません。おそらく、90% のフォークしきい値は 2 つのチェーンを回避できますが、反対の 10% の確率は無視され、10% は明らかに低確率のイベントではないため、完全なコンセンサスとは見なされません。

次の疑問は、システムが 95% 以上の合意に達したことをどうやって知るのかということです。ここから「投票」という計算パワーが生まれます。実際のところ、これは実際の投票ではなく、システムのコンセンサスを測定するためのものにすぎません。測定されたコンセンサスが 95% に達した場合にのみ、システムは完全なコンセンサスに達したとみなされ、アップグレード プランが有効になります。そうでない場合、コンセンサスが依然として 95% に達しない場合は、ビットコイン システム全体がアップグレードを行わず、元のルールを引き続き実装することを選択します。

4. ビットコインシステムの信用

言い換えれば、ビットコインシステムは少数意見を尊重します。たとえ少数派がわずか 6% であったとしても、ビットコイン システム全体が少数派に従い、アップグレードは行われません。これがビットコイン システムがゆっくりとアップグレードされている根本的な理由ですが、ビットコインが他のすべてのアルトコインよりも信頼できる理由でもあります。私たちはそれをビットコインの信用と呼んでいます。

ビットコインクレジットは価値保存手段の保有者にとって特に重要です。私たち預金者は、ビットコインのニュースを読んだり、ビットコインの動向を毎日研究したりする時間がないので、ビットコインの進展についてはほとんど気にしません。私たちの最大の願いは、コインを貯めて眠ることです。したがって、私たちは、すべてのビットコインのアップグレードが完全な合意の下で完了し、フォークや追加発行を心配することなく、問題を完全に解決できることを願っています。 10年後、20年後も、あなたの手元にあるビットコインは、最初に購入したビットコインと同じものになります。この安定性は一種の信用であり、この信用を維持することがビットコイン システムにおいて最も重要なことです。それ以外のことは言及する価値がありません。

かつては人気があったものの、その後悪名が広まったコインがあることは、誰もが知っています。このコインは多くの素晴らしい機能を備えていると言われていますが、残念ながら、数え切れないほどのハードフォークを経ており、必然的にコインがさらに発行されます(誰かがハードフォークする権限を持っている場合、中央銀行と同様に、必然的にコインがさらに発行されます)。しかし、ビットコインシステムではこのようなことは決して起こりません。基本的に、誰かがハードフォーク計画を提案して 95% の支持を得ることは不可能です。現時点では、ハードフォークが実行される状況は 1 つしかありません。それは、今日 Ethereum で発生した 2 回目のフォークのように、システムに重大なバグがある場合です。

5. 各当事者の意図を判断する

ビットコイン システムの完全なコンセンサス メカニズムを理解したので、各提案の意図を判断できます。

95% のフォークしきい値を主張する人は誰でもコンセンサスを求めています。たとえば、SegWit です。 Via マイニング プールは Segregated Witness に明確に反対を表明していますが、Core チームは依然としてフォークしきい値を 95% に設定しています。これは、Core の意図がコンセンサスを求めることであり、ビットコイン システムのコンセンサス メカニズムを積極的に破壊するよりも、最終的にはこの計画がアクティブ化されないようにしたいと考えていることを示しています。同時に、開発者はコードをリリースするだけであり、それを有効化できるかどうかはユーザーが決めることも明確にしました。 Coreがビットコインを管理しているという噂は否定された。

逆に、95% のフォークしきい値を受け入れない人たちは、独自のソリューションを推進することを主な目標としています。たとえば、XT-Classic-Unlimited はフォークしきい値を下げています。これは、計画が実行されないことを恐れているため、ビットコインのコンセンサスルールを破壊しようとしていることを示しています。彼らの目的は合意を求めることではなく、あらゆる手段を使って自らの解決策を推進することであることは明らかです。彼は自らの計画を実行するために、力ずくで他人を殺害することさえした。

誰がビットコインを操作しようとしているのかは明らかだと思います。私の考えでは、XT-Classic-Unlimited の支持者はまったく信用できません。彼らは意のままに規則を踏みにじります。彼らに権力を与えれば、死を招くことになるだろう。

この件で最も残念なのは間違いなくギャビンだ。しかし、彼が今何をしても、これまでの貢献を消すことはできない。しかし、生産能力の拡大となると、彼は次から次へと愚かな行動をとった。彼らは、独自のソリューションを推進するために、まずコンセンサスルールを破り、さらにはコンセンサスなしでハードフォークを強制的に実装しようとさえします。しかし、ビットコインシステムは強力です。ギャビンのような影響力のある人物であっても、合意ルールを損なおうとすればシステムから容赦なく見捨てられるだろう。

私は個人的に、ビットコイン システムのコンセンサス ルールを全面的に支持します。ただし、私は SegWit が好きです。しかし、もしコンピューティングパワーの6%以上が本当に反対するのであれば、これはビットコインシステムのルールなので、私は他の人の選択を尊重します。簡単に言えば、私は自分のお気に入りの解決策を放棄し、コンセンサスルールを維持したいと考えています。最終的に SegWit が有効化されなければ非常に残念ですが、それでも私は受け入れることにします。

私が受け入れられない唯一のことは、システムのコンセンサスルールを踏みにじることです。遅かれ早かれ、それはビットコインを破壊することになるからです。今回は反対意見の 50% を排除し、次回はさらに反対意見の 50% を排除すれば、その次は... ビットコインはあなたのものになります。

6. ハードフォークは完全に無料

完全な合意という条件は厳しすぎる。誰かが自分の提案は良いと思うのに 95% の支持を得られない場合、この計画には希望がないということでしょうか?もちろん違います。ハードフォークは完全に無料だからです。

XT-Classic-Unlimited の支持者が、大きなブロックが正しく、完全なコンセンサスを達成できると固く信じている場合は、フォークのしきい値を 95% に設定する必要があります。一方で、彼らは自分たちのソリューションが最善であると主張し、他方ではフォークのしきい値を下げ続けています。これはそれ自体矛盾です。フォークしきい値を下げることは、自信の欠如の現れです。

完全な合意に達しないことを心配している場合、正しいアプローチは独自のフォークを作成することですが、このコインはもはやビットコインではありません。ビットコインのすべてのアップグレードは合意の結果であり、非合意フォークはすべてアルトコインと呼ばれるためです。アルトコインには将来性がないわけではない。イーサリアムのフォークチェーンは元のチェーンを超えました。だから、自分の名前については心配しないでください。市場が選択するのですから、すぐに無制限フォークを実装してください。

XT-Classic-Unlimited の支持者の気持ちが本当に理解できません。例えば、これまで最も声高に発言してきた蒋卓爾氏は、自分のコンピューティング能力を Classic に切り替えたことがなく、その動機に疑問を抱いている。たとえば、彼は最近、いわゆる「セキュア ハード フォーク」を提案しましたが、コードはどこにあるのでしょうか?彼はそうではないと言うでしょう。表面上はビットコインをサポートしていますが、実際には大量のライトコインを保有しています。ハードフォーク拡張をサポートしているように見えますが、実際にはコアマイニングを行っています。彼らは表面的には地方分権化を主張しているが、反対意見を排除しようと懸命に努力している。

7. ハードフォークはいつ実装されますか?

スケーリングの問題はハードフォークするほどの価値がないので、今のところはそうではないでしょう。完全な合意が得られない中でそうすることを主張することは、長い期間をかけて形成された合意ルールを軽率に破壊し、ビットコインの信頼性を損なうことになり、コストに見合うものではないでしょう。ライトコインと比較すると、理解がより明確になります。そのブロックは10分ごとに4Mに相当します。大きなブロックと安い取引手数料を好む人は、なぜライトコインを使わないのでしょうか?ハードフォークを通じて反対意見を排除し、ビットコインをライトコインに変えることが本当に必要なのでしょうか?蒋卓爾氏は、ビットコインが消滅したとしても、ライトコインを持っているので心配しないだろう。でも私は違うんです、本当に心配なんです!

しかし、ハードフォークを実装してはいけないとは思いません。ビットコイン ネットワークに重大なバグが発見され、ハードフォークが使用されない場合、ビットコイン ネットワークは死の危険にさらされます。現時点では、ハードフォークでバグを修正しながら容量制限を増やすことは完全に可能です。ビットコインネットワークのハードフォークは、重大なバグの修復により完全な合意に達するはずなので、この機会を利用して容量を2Mま​​たは4Mに適度に増やすことはまったく問題ありません。

8. まとめ

(1)分散型システムでは100%の完全な合意を得ることは不可能ですが、ビットコインはアップグレードに完全な合意を必要とするため、95%の支持を完全な合意を表すために使用し、5%の反対の確率は無視できる低確率のイベントと見なします。この数値は、1992 年のコンセンサスの 90% に変更することも、クラシックの 75% に変更することも、BU の設定なしに変更することもできません。
(2)ビットコインシステムは完全な合意に達した後にのみアップグレードできる。それ以外では、ビットコインのシステムは同じままです。これはビットコイン システムの信用となり、その保存価値の基礎となりました。
(3)Segregated Witnessは95%のフォークしきい値を主張しており、コアチームがコンセンサスを求めていることを示しています。彼らは、合意ルールに従わないよりも、自分たちの解決策が実行されないことを望んでいます。 XT-Classic-Unlimited の支持者がフォークの閾値を下げ続けているという事実は、彼らが自分たちの計画を推進しようとしているだけであることを示しています。蒋卓児の計画の本質は、合意を求めることではなく、異なる意見を排除することだ。
(4)完全な合意が得られない場合でも、ハードフォークを実施することができる。ハードフォークは皆の自由です。模倣コインを作成しても、必ずしもビットコインに負けるわけではありません。最も重要なことは、有言実行し、無意味なことを言わないことです。
(5)ハードフォークの拡張は、価値がないため、近い将来に確実に行われることはないでしょう。将来、ビットコインシステムの重大なバグを解決するためにハードフォークが必要になった場合、同時にビットコインブロックの容量制限を増やすことができます。

9. 参考

注釈(↵で本文に戻る)

  1. ビットコインホワイトペーパー: ピアツーピアの電子キャッシュシステム
    http://www.8btc.com/wiki/bitcoin-a-peer-to-peer-electronic-cash-system↵

  2. ハードフォークとコンセンサスネットワーク: メタ問題と限界
    http://www.8btc.com/hard-fork-and-consensus-network↵

  3. イーサリアムの「テセウスの船」
    http://www.8btc.com/ethereum-the-ship-of-theseus↵

  4. AntPoolに25%以下のフォークをキャンセルし、ビットコインの統一性を維持することを約束するよう求める
    http://www.8btc.com/kill_small_fork↵

  5. [ソフトフォークとハードフォークの議論を完全に終わらせる]安全なハードフォークはソフトフォークの拡張である
    http://www.8btc.com/safe_hardfork_is_softfork↵


<<:  欧州最大手の保険会社5社が再保険業界におけるブロックチェーン技術の応用を模索するグループを結成

>>:  ビットコインのアップグレードへの正しいアプローチについて(そして ahr999 の「コンセンサス ルール」への反論)

推薦する

疑惑が拡大:元NSA職員、北朝鮮が核開発資金に暗号通貨を利用

意外ではないが、北朝鮮は米国の制裁にもかかわらず核開発計画を放棄することを拒否しており、元NSA高官...

バイナンスUS、アント幹部シュローダー氏を社長に任命

バイナンスの米国支社は、8月に就任後わずか4か月で突然辞任したブライアン・ブルックス氏の後任として、...

Antminer は子供の日にコインを大量に配布しています。あなたの子供の日の贈り物はすべて私のものです!

これにもかかわらずマイニングコインズは当初の志を忠実に守り、前進し続けています大多数の鉱夫の福祉を追...

イーサリアム開発者ヴァージル・グリフィス、コインベースアカウントをチェックしたとして再び投獄

イーサリアム開発者のヴァージル・グリフィス氏は保釈条件に違反し、自身の暗号通貨アカウントにアクセスし...

沸騰する2020年:中国地域の5大暗号通貨投資機関は何を得て、何を失ったのか?

序文:2020年は激動の年です。 312 のクラッシュからビットコインの新高値まで、DeFi ブーム...

Binance SBT を請求した後、どこにありますか?

多くのユーザーにとって、最初のソウルバウンドトークン(SBT)はBinanceのBABになる可能性が...

寒い冬! 「3か月間給料なし」、ブロックチェーンメディアは賃金未払いと解雇に衝撃を受ける

裸の水泳選手は潮が引いた後にのみ姿を現します。かつてブロックチェーンの流行とともに起こったブロックチ...

EU議員がブロックチェーン研究に資金提供を計画

クレイジーな解説:欧州連合は、技術、用途、リスクを研究するためにデジタル通貨に特化した作業部会を設立...

NFTゲームトラックに新たな競合相手APENFTとWINkLinkが加わり、協力

7月25日、ジャスティン・サンはTwitterで、TRONエコシステムのWINkLinkがAPENF...

意見:暗号化技術の究極の希望はデジタル通貨ではなく、伝統的な国家構造の置き換えである

ブロックチェーン技術の発展により、現代社会にさらなる想像の余地がもたらされました。ハドソン研究所の上...

ベトナムはこれまでで世界最大のICO詐欺事件なのか? 3万2000人が詐欺被害​​に遭った可能性があり、被害額は6億6000万ドルに達する。

ベトナムの地元メディア「Tuoi Tre New」によると、2つのイニシャル・コイン・オファリング商...

ブロックチェーンのハードコア分析(I):ブロックチェーンは共有データベースか?

導入近年、ブロックチェーンの理解と応用については学界や産業界において多くの誤解があり、私は過去の記事...

バンク・オブ・アメリカは技術の最前線に立ち、20件のブロックチェーン特許を申請する予定

昨年12月、米国特許商標庁(USPTO)はバンク・オブ・アメリカが申請した暗号通貨の特許10件を公開...

OKCoin: 経済混乱の中、ビットコインが再び注目を集めている

CoinDesk は最近、2015 年第 2 四半期の暗号通貨の世界の出来事に焦点を当てた最新の四半...